Route 70

From Indiana state line 1 mile west of route 35E to West Virginia state line in Bridgeport. Part of Interstate 70, which runs from Cove Fort, Utah to Baltimore, Maryland.

Counties:

Preble, Montgomery, Clark, Madison, Franklin, Fairfield, Licking, Muskingum, Guernsey, Belmont

Length:

225 miles

General Direction:

East/West

Dual Certifications:

  • Supercedes route 4 from 8 miles east of route 75 to Enon.
  • Supercedes route 40 from Old Washington to 18 miles east of Old Washington.

    Freeway Sections:

  • Entire route.

    History of route 70:

  • Certified in 1962.
  • In 1962, complete from 3 miles east of Arlington to Enon, 1 mile west of Kirkersville to 2 miles east of Brownsville, and 1 mile west of St. Clairsville to Lansing.
  • 3 miles east of Arlington to Enon, 1 mile west of Kirkersville to 2 miles east of Brownsville, and 1 mile west of St. Clairsville to Lansing dually certified with route 40 in 1962.
  • 8 miles east of route 75 (route 25 in 1962) to Enon dually certified with routes 1 and 4 in 1962.
  • Zanesville to 8 miles east of Zanesville complete by 1964 and dually certified with route 40 in 1966.
  • Indiana state line to route 49, 2 miles west of Cambridge to 9 miles east of Cambridge, Morristown to St. Clairsville, and Lansing to West Virginia state line complete by 1966.
  • Route 1 certification removed in 1966.
  • 8 miles east of Zanesville to New Concord and 9 miles east of Cambridge to Morristown complete in 1967.
  • 9 miles east of Cambridge to Morristown dually certified with route 40 in 1967.
  • Route 40 certification from St. Clairsville to Lansing removed in 1967.
  • Enon to route 41, Columbus to 1 mile west of Kirkersville, and New Concord to 2 miles west of Cambridge complete in 1968.
  • Route 41 to 8 miles east of Springfield and 2 miles east of Brownsville to Zanesville complete in 1969.
  • Old Washington to 18 miles east of Old Washington dually certified with route 40 in 1969.
  • Route 40 certification from 3 miles east of Arlington to Enon removed in 1969.
  • 8 miles east of Springfield to route 29 complete in 1970.
  • Route 40 certification from 1 mile west of Kirkersville to 2 miles east of Brownsville and from Zanesville to 8 miles east of Zanesville removed in 1970.
  • Route 29 to route 270 complete in 1971.
  • Route 270 to route 40, 3 miles west of downtown Columbus complete in 1974.
  • Entire route complete by 1976.

    Route 70 Before 1962:

  • From Covington to 3 miles east of Carmel.
  • Originally routed from Covington to Washington C.H. along current route 41.
  • Extended to 3 miles east of Carmel by 1931.
  • Covington to Greenfield certified as route 41 in 1962.
  • Greenfield to 3 miles east of Carmel certified as route 753 in 1962.
